/**
* <p>An <code>EISConnectionSpec</code> specifies how the
* <code>jakarta.resource.cci.Connection</code> is accessed. There are three ways
* to connect to an EIS datasource through JCA:
* <ul>
* <li>Provide a JNDI name to the ConnectionFactory and use the default
* getConnection
* <li>Provide a JNDI name to the ConnectionFactory, and a driver specific
* ConnectionSpec to pass to the getConnection
* <li>Connect in a non-managed way directly to the driver specific
* ConnectionFactory
* </ul>
*
* @see EISLogin
*
* @author James
* @since OracleAS TopLink 10<i>g</i> (10.0.3)
*/

/**
* Connect with the specified properties and return the Connection.
*/
public Connection connectToDataSource(EISAccessor accessor, Properties properties) throws DatabaseException, ValidationException {
ConnectionFactory connectionFactory = getConnectionFactory();
if (connectionFactory == null) {
try {
connectionFactory = (ConnectionFactory)getContext().lookup(getName());
setConnectionFactory(connectionFactory);
} catch (Exception exception) {
throw ValidationException.cannotAcquireDataSource(getName(), exception);
}
}
try {
accessor.setRecordFactory(connectionFactory.getRecordFactory());
if (getConnectionSpec() == null) {
return connectionFactory.getConnection();
} else {
return connectionFactory.getConnection(getConnectionSpec());
}
} catch (ResourceException exception) {
throw EISException.resourceException(exception, accessor, null);
}
}
